Output 40089efde53ea62487af59c59425851f85f0b3d0e5d7aa3ec22264f7de287c66:94

value
103737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c9be1b4e1299d1d75613c523494e59ab6bfdd8c OP_EQUAL
address
38g61yGQikcBtk9qgx1hUFzzkhZf5XVCdD
transaction
40089efde53ea62487af59c59425851f85f0b3d0e5d7aa3ec22264f7de287c66
spent
true